Устройство для опроса датчика

Иллюстрации

Показать все

Реферат

 

% Ф

ВСаарюзйля

Я.фЯфЩ;ф .,",; >„c„ о и и.-е "н и-е ° ö „д,дд

Юовз Соаетсннк

Сецмалмстюескмх

Республик (6l) Дополнительное к авт. саид-sy -. (22) Заявлено 02О8.76 (21) 2394578/18-24 2 (53) М. Кл. (:; 06 Р 3/00

9- 01 Э 5/249 с присоединением заявки ¹â€” (23) Приоритет— (43) Опубликовано 05.06.78.Бюллетень _#_e 21 йеудаРствеем9 аематет

Веаета Меееетрее СССР ее делам. езебретееее я етмРмтмл (53) УДК 681.327 (088.8) (45) Дата опубликования описания 19. И. 1Ъ (72) Авторы изобретеииа

А, Ю. Жигулевцев, В. Ф. Литягин и П. Т. Сиротенко

Конотопский ордена Трудового Красного Знамени электромеханический завод "Красный иетаалист (71) Заявитель (54) УСТРОЙСТВО ДЛЯ ОПРОСА ДАТЧИКА

Изобретение относится к вычислительной технике и может быть использовано в различных телемеханических устройствах, где требуется последовательный опрос информационных цепей, в частности кодовых датчиков и преобразователей, и запись результатов опроса в память для дальнейшей их передачи или обработки.

Известно устройство для опроса датчика, в котором опрос осуществляется распределителем, выполненным на основе двоичного счет- 1а чика.или регистра сдвига с лидирующей «единицей» в первом разряде, а результаты опро;са записываются в отдельный регистр .сдвига или непосредственно поступают на вход передатчика сигналов flj

Однако это устройство является сложным.

Наиболее близким по технической сущности к изобретению является устройство для опроса датчика, имеющее генератор тактовых импульсов, выход которого подключен ко входу счетчика, а первый вход — к управляющей о шине 12}.

Это устройство включает также распределитель опроса, выполненный в виде регистра сдвига с лидирующей «единицей». в первом разряде, а результаты опроса кодового датчика записываются в тот же регистр.

Недостатком этого устройства является необходимость установки формирователя импульсов опроса, состоящего из схем И с и--гп + входами, где n — число разрядов, m — число разрядов, предшествующих разряду с лидирующей «единицей», что усложняет устройство.

Целью изобретения является упрощение устройства, Для этого в стройстве инверсные разрядные выходы счетчика подключены к соответствующим входам датчика, выход которого подключен ко второму входу генератора тактовых импульсов, вход установки счетчика в «0» соединен с управляющей шиной, прямые разрядные выходы счетчика являются выходами устройства.

На. чертеже дана функциональная схема устройства для опроса 8 †разрядного датчика.

Устройство состоит нз генератора 1 тактовых импульсов, управляющей шины 2, счет чика 3 импульсов, состоящего из триггеров 4—

l1, датчика 12.

Вход первого триггера 4 счетчика импульсов 3 соединен с выходом генератора тактовых импульсов 1. Единичные выходы каждого из триггеров 4 — ll подключены соответственно к опросным входам датчика 12, выход которого соединен с входом генератора 1. Уста.. « %%001 м г °, » фа» ®

Формула изобретекия

Устройство для опроса датчика, содержащее генератор тактовых импульсов, выход ко е, торого подключен ко входу счетчика, а первый вход — к управляющей шине, отли ающееся:;: . тем, что, с целью упрощения устройства, в нем инверсные разрядные выходы счетчика подключены к соответствующим входам датчика, выход которого подключен ко второму входу генератора тактовых импульсов, вход установки счетчика в «О» соединен с управляющей шиной, прямые разрядные выходы счетчика являются выходамн устройства. новочные входы всех триггеров 4--11 соединены с управляющей. шиной 2.

Работа устройства происходит следующим образом.

При подаче сигнала «1» на вход управляющей шины все триггеры 4 — ll счетчика 3 импульсов устанавливаются в состояние, при котором на их единичных выходах присутствует сигнал «еднница», Эти сигналы поступают одновременно на все опросные входы датчика 12, с выхода которого снимается информация состояния всех разрядов. Допустим, что во всех разрядах датчика 12 присутствует сигнал «О», т. е. состояние датчика нулевое (00000000). Тогда, при поступлении на все опросные входы датчика

l2 сигналов «1», на выходе его присутствует сигнал «О». Этот сигнал поступает на вход . генератора тактовых импульсов 1, запрещая формирование импульсов последнему. С нулевых выходов триггеров 4 — 11 снимаются сиг.налы, аналогичные состоянию датчика 12., В случае, если состояние датчика отлично от нулевого н определяется, например, кодом

00000001, после прихода сигнала «1» на управляющую шину 2 на выходе датчика 2 присутствует сигнал «1». Этот сигнал поступает на вход генератора 1 тактовых импульсов, вызывая появление тактовых импульсов на его выходе, Тактовые импульсы с выхода генератора I . постунают на вход счетчика 3. После первого тактового импульса триггер, 4 опрокидывает-, ся и на опросные входы датчика поступит код 00000001. Прн этом снимается сигнал с опросного входа первого разряда кодового датчика, а значит опрашивается одновременно только 7 оставшихся разрядов.

Так как сигналы оставшихся разрядов дат- -@ чика 12 совпадают с сигналами триггеров 5 — l l счетчнюа 3 импульсов, то на выходе датчика

12 появляется сигнал «О», и генератор прекратит формирование тактовых импульсов. С нулевых выходов триггеров 4 — 11 снимается 4в сигнал 00000001, соответствующий состоянию датчика 12. Аналогично происходит съем ин° «, / а

-;, f Ь Ъ I

% формйции урн любых других комбинациях сигнал .:, атчика 12. пустим, что состояпиР выходов кодового датчика соответствует 10100010. После подачи сигнала «1» иа шину 2 «Пуск» должно пройти

162 тактовых импульса генератора вызывающие последовательное переключение триггеров

4 — 11 счетчика 3 импульсов, При этом триггеры 5, 7 и ! установятся в состояние, при котором на их единичных выходах будут присутствовать сигналы «0», вызывающп. прекращение опроса 2, 6 и 8 информационного разряда кодового датчика !2. На выходе последнего установится нри этом сигнал «О», и состояние выходов триггеров счетчика будет соответствовать коду 10100010.

В предложенном устройстве отсутствует и элементов И по числу разрядов кодового датчика, каждая из которых имеет и — m + 1 кходов, дополнительный триггер и инвертор, кф е того исключаются связи для соединения меа- : ду собой триггеров сдвигающего регистра, йеобходимые для перезаписи информации с выхода кодового датчика на регистр сдвига.

Источники информации, принятые во внимание при экспертизе:

I Авторское свидетельство СССР № 491128, кл, G 06 F 3/04, 1973. ,2. Авторское свидетельство СССР № 374588, кл. G 06,F 3/04, 1970.

БНИИПИ Заказ 30l l/37

Тираж 826 Подписное

4>нли1я ППП «Патснг>, г. Ужгород„ул. Проектная, 4